I recently purchased the IoTaWatt in the past few days and so far I am loving the fact that I can monitor individual circuits with certainty in regards to their individual consumption values (e.g. how much the AC uses, how much the water heater uses, etc).

Before I decided on getting the IoTaWatt I was considering getting the Sense or Smappee, but they use proprietary machine learning algorithms that kind of guess at what device is being used at any time, and there is a high level of uncertainty associated with that. Additionally, they are in control of your data for the most part. I like that I can use IoTaWatt’s native reporting as well as forward the data to one of a few other options (I am using influxDB and reporting on it using Grafana).

Keep in mind that if you have a way to turn off the power (e.g. main breaker at the top of the panel, or breaker at the meter location), the distribution panel where you need to install the CTs will be de-energized so you can work there safely. I also highly recommend that if you don’t have one already, get a multi-meter so you can verify the voltage is reading 0 before you work in the panel.
